Runbook: Turnstile counter drift at Kestrel Field

If the gate dashboard shows entry counts diverging from the Tallygate sensor feed by more than 2%, first confirm the affected turnstile bank in the ops console. Restart the counter relay for that bank only; a full restart zeroes all gates and upsets the capacity alarms. After the relay comes back, reconcile counts against the manual steward tally from the last fifteen minutes. The step-by-step reconciliation procedure is documented on the internal page that follows.

dashboard of taduf-yagap = https://confluence.tolvaqsys.internal/display/display/projects/display

TICKET-4471: Migrate nightly cron jobs to Flowline. The service account used by the legacy cron host expired last Tuesday, which is why the metrics rollup and cache-warm jobs have been silently failing. We've provisioned a fresh credential scoped to the Flowline scheduler so the migrated jobs can authenticate against the ingest service. Use the key below when configuring the Flowline connector.

service key, tafog-fajop: kto11_qcz7hs8cjIG

Onboarding note: nightly backfills for the Drossel warehouse run through the Pemberlane scheduler at 02:10 local. Jobs are declared in backfill.yaml; reviewers should reject any job without an explicit partition range and a retry cap. Dry-run mode is default in staging. To let the scheduler submit jobs to the compute pool, edit the environment file in the deploy repo. The scheduler's submission credential sits on the very next line.

sealed setting: LEDGER_TOKEN20=6148d35bbb480b0ab79e

Team — overnight load test of the Bramblewick checkout flow completed. Peak of 2,300 synthetic orders per minute, p99 latency held under 900ms, no payment-stub failures. One transient spike at 02:14 correlated with cache warmup; no action needed. On-call can treat related alerts as expected through Thursday. The run is tagged with the build identifier below.

build token for tawif-bahip: htk31_68bba16e1afabfef4ecc69408c06f16

## v2.4.1 — Key rotation

Rotated the deploy key for CrumbQueue after the order-cutoff change shipped. Heads up: orders placed after 2pm now roll to the next bake day, so the nightly job runs earlier. Nothing else touched. The new key used to sign the cutoff-rule deploys is below.

rollout seal: bky3_7wZ